Output 89bcdda0ae6ba8805cd4cd6da85cb9f14e94f327bbbe43cd0ba3fd2d05a364e7:2

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a0fc662c9bc86b74ba914cca17d35fa60eedfdd OP_EQUAL
address
38ScpoSoe43NUXYR1EEgC3PguMfDdFhvza
transaction
89bcdda0ae6ba8805cd4cd6da85cb9f14e94f327bbbe43cd0ba3fd2d05a364e7
confirmations
334412
spent
true